Modified: trunk/Source/WebCore/ChangeLog (207489 => 207490)
--- trunk/Source/WebCore/ChangeLog 2016-10-18 21:07:52 UTC (rev 207489)
+++ trunk/Source/WebCore/ChangeLog 2016-10-18 21:26:14 UTC (rev 207490)
@@ -1,3 +1,10 @@
+2016-10-18 Dave Hyatt <hy...@apple.com>
+
+ Fix Windows build.
+
+ * css/parser/CSSPropertyParser.cpp:
+ (WebCore::CSSPropertyParser::parseSingleValue):
+
2016-10-18 Antoine Quint <grao...@apple.com>
Modern media controls don't update their rendering correctly
Modified: trunk/Source/WebCore/css/parser/CSSPropertyParser.cpp (207489 => 207490)
--- trunk/Source/WebCore/css/parser/CSSPropertyParser.cpp 2016-10-18 21:07:52 UTC (rev 207489)
+++ trunk/Source/WebCore/css/parser/CSSPropertyParser.cpp 2016-10-18 21:26:14 UTC (rev 207490)
@@ -754,6 +754,7 @@
return consumeLength(range, cssParserMode, ValueRangeNonNegative);
}
+#if ENABLE(TEXT_AUTOSIZING)
static RefPtr<CSSValue> consumeTextSizeAdjust(CSSParserTokenRange& range, CSSParserMode /* cssParserMode */)
{
if (range.peek().id() == CSSValueAuto)
@@ -762,6 +763,7 @@
return consumeIdent(range);
return consumePercent(range, ValueRangeNonNegative);
}
+#endif
static RefPtr<CSSValue> consumeFontSize(CSSParserTokenRange& range, CSSParserMode cssParserMode, UnitlessQuirk unitless = UnitlessQuirk::Forbid)
{
@@ -1900,6 +1902,7 @@
return positions;
}
+#if ENABLE(CSS_SCROLL_SNAP)
static RefPtr<CSSValue> consumeScrollSnapCoordinate(CSSParserTokenRange& range, CSSParserMode cssParserMode)
{
if (range.peek().id() == CSSValueNone)
@@ -1922,6 +1925,7 @@
}
return nullptr;
}
+#endif
static RefPtr<CSSValue> consumeBorderRadiusCorner(CSSParserTokenRange& range, CSSParserMode cssParserMode)
{
@@ -2975,8 +2979,10 @@
return consumeSpacing(m_range, m_context.mode);
case CSSPropertyTabSize:
return consumeTabSize(m_range, m_context.mode);
+#if ENABLE(TEXT_AUTOSIZING)
case CSSPropertyWebkitTextSizeAdjust:
return consumeTextSizeAdjust(m_range, m_context.mode);
+#endif
case CSSPropertyFontSize:
return consumeFontSize(m_range, m_context.mode, UnitlessQuirk::Allow);
case CSSPropertyLineHeight:
@@ -3131,7 +3137,9 @@
case CSSPropertyBoxShadow:
return consumeShadow(m_range, m_context.mode, property == CSSPropertyBoxShadow);
case CSSPropertyFilter:
+#if ENABLE(FILTERS_LEVEL_2)
case CSSPropertyWebkitBackdropFilter:
+#endif
return consumeFilter(m_range, m_context);
case CSSPropertyTextDecoration:
case CSSPropertyWebkitTextDecorationsInEffect:
@@ -3209,11 +3217,13 @@
return consumeImageOrNone(m_range, m_context);
case CSSPropertyPerspective:
return consumePerspective(m_range, m_context.mode);
+#if ENABLE(CSS_SCROLL_SNAP)
case CSSPropertyWebkitScrollSnapCoordinate:
return consumeScrollSnapCoordinate(m_range, m_context.mode);
case CSSPropertyWebkitScrollSnapPointsX:
case CSSPropertyWebkitScrollSnapPointsY:
return consumeScrollSnapPoints(m_range, m_context.mode);
+#endif
case CSSPropertyBorderTopRightRadius:
case CSSPropertyBorderTopLeftRadius:
case CSSPropertyBorderBottomLeftRadius: